Sermon Outline

Kingdom Culture is Community Oriented

Let us make human beings in our image, to be like us. (Genesis 1:26, NLT)

so in Christ we, though many, form one body, and each member belongs to all the others.(Romans 12:5, NIV)

6 We have different gifts, according to the grace given to each of us. If your gift is prophesying, then prophesy in accordance with your faith; 7 if it is serving, then serve; if it is teaching, then teach; 8 if it is to encourage, then give encouragement; if it is giving, then give generously; if it is to lead, do it diligently; if it is to show mercy, do it cheerfully. (Romans 12:6-8, NIV) 

 

Key Point: Humility 


For by the grace given me I say to every one of you: Do not think of yourself more highly than you ought, but rather think of yourself with sober judgment, in accordance with the faith God has distributed to each of you. (Romans 12:3, NIV)

 

Key Point: Honor 

Be devoted to one another in love. Honor one another above yourselves. (Romans 12:10, NIV)

 

Key Point: Hospitality 

Share with the Lord’s people who are in need. Practice hospitality (Romans 12:13, NIV)

 

Key Point: Harmony 

Live in harmony with one another.  Do not be proud, but be willing to associate with people of low position. Do not be conceited. (Romans 12:16, NIV)
